隐若敌国 / 隱若敵國
yǐnruòdíguó
a person of vital importance to the state
(literary) describes a person whose presence and dignity are as imposing as an entire enemy state; used to refer to an individual who holds a position of immense weight and influence within a nation
隐 (literal) → 隐/隱 · yǐn · hidden 若 (literal) → 若 · ruò · to seem 敌 (literal) → 敌/敵 · dí · to match 国 (literal) → 国/國 · guó · country
